My Students

Hi! I am an elementary librarian. My students thirst for interesting and exciting information on topics they don't normally observe in their everyday lives. I love that I have the opportunity to expand a student's thinking.

We are a PreK-5th grade elementary school in a Kansas urban area with a diverse population of 415 students from varying cultures, socioeconomics, and life experiences.

These students love hearing about new topics and ideas. Information is always evolving and expanding and with current budget restraints, it is often difficult to keep up with relevant and up-to-date information.

My Project

With our ever changing world, students need to be exposed to an array of lifestyles that may be different than their own.

Reading a thought provoking book is a valuable gateway to introduce students to something new and challenging.

Diversity is often discussed in the context of race or gender, but diversity is more than either of those. Diversity includes how we each live differently. It may be the foods we eat, how we love, who we love, or the social stigmas and norms we choose to fight against.

I am asking for an assortment of books on a variety of current social issues such as homelessness, parents in prison, and military families. The Sandwich Swap is a story of two girls willing to trade lunch and try to something new. Sputnik's Guide to Life on Earth discusses foster families while several other books introduce reduced family finances, abuse, and same sex families.

These books will help explain the wide and sometimes challenging concept of diversity so students can better interact with others around them.
